How to install redis server in centos and debian based systems. Cannot connect to redis installed on virtualbox running. If it is invoked with arguments, it performs an open command with those arguments. Redis data structures and associated commands redis is very versatile when it comes to how we model data based on particular use cases. Shell script for telnet and run commands latest update on march 3, 2012 at 02. The ability to see all the requests processed by the server is useful in order to spot bugs in an. In this post, ill share how to get rediscli without installing or having to make a full redis server.
If you dont have redis cli installed on the system, you can also use telnet to connect to the redis server. Open a connection from your computer to a pop3 mail server. In this mode the server will return a reply to every command transactions. How to get rediscli without installing redis server even. At least in my linux system, the only way to exit from a telnet session is by using the following keys pressing the 3 keys together. After reading these chapters, you should start to get a sense for some lowhanging optimizations that redis might be well suited for in your current projects. First thing to know is that you can use telnet usually on redis default port 6379. November 10, 2009 this is the first in a series of posts about redis, a keyvalue database and open source project created by salvatore sanfilippo. Its is simpler to call commands directly, without pipelines. Redis allows to group commands together so that they are executed as a single. Rediscli by itself isnt that complicated its a repl readevalprint loop that speaks to the redis server. Users that dont care about protecting their instances will stil have a database which is accessible from the outside, but without admin commands available, which still makes things insecure from the point of view of the data contained inside the database, but more secure from the point of view of the system running the redis instance.
Getting started these first two chapters are an introduction to redis and offer some basic use cases for redis. Accessing your cluster or replication group amazon. In this mode the server will skip the reply of command immediately after it replymode. From time to time i get security reports about redis. Makes it easy to keep track of all your connections. Mar 03, 2012 shell script for telnet and run commands latest update on march 3, 2012 at 02. Redis ping command is used to check whether the server is running or not return value. After youve installed redis desktop manager, the first thing you need to do in order to get going is to create a connection to your redis server. A convenient interface to execute shell commands or browse the filesystem on your remote web server.
However, getting this jewel of a tool is not straightforward for many. Brpoplpush source destination timeout pop an element from a list, push it to another list and return it. Install the redis tools and run the provided benchmarking tool. Just add the rediscli commands as custom parameters, e. Besides native redis commands, apsaradb for redis supports certain redis commands developed by alibaba cloud. Redis commands are used to perform some operations on redis server. The redissentinel command is a symbolic link to the redisserver command which imply the sentionel option. To run commands on redis server, you need a redis client. Sysadmins guide to redis cli commands linuxtechlab. In this mode the server will not reply to client commands replymode. Redis and memcached are popular, opensource, inmemory data stores.
In this mode, it accepts and executes the commands listed below. This command can both be used via rediscli and via telnet. Just add the redis cli commands as custom parameters, e. Redis commands quick start alibaba cloud documentation. Redis cheatsheet basic commands you must know updated.
Following is the basic syntax of redis ping command redis 127. Odd minors are used for unstable releases, for example 2. Redis configuration center cluster write multiple server in client side and read from a single server. The symbolic names of the telnet options follow the definitions in arpatelnet. This is the first in a series of posts about redis, a keyvalue database and. Redis application center manual you need an origin redis server only, and change the value from dubbo. The next step is to install redis in debian using the official package. With these commands you can easily integrate redis in your monitoring. Use it for administration and maintenance of your web site using commands like ps, cat, gunzip, and more.
On the first tab connection settings, put in general information regarding the connection that you are creating. Use rediscli tool to verify the connection between the redis server. Note that we can connect to the redis database using the rediscli or telnet. Connect to a redis cluster or replication group windows in order to connect to the redis cluster from an ec2 windows instance using the redis cli, you must download the rediscli package and use rediscli. Err bad lua script for redis cluster, all the keys that the script uses should be passed using the keys array\r.
First thing to know is that you can use telnet usually on default port 6397 telnet localhost 6397 or the redis cli client redis cli to connect to redis. Contribute to jcmelladodartis development by creating an account on github. To repeat commands you can easily use two options for monitoring. If youre using a test cache with the unsecure nonssl port, run rediscli. This tutorial shows how to connect to pop3 mail server and manage incoming email using the telnet command.
The following are some very important facts about redis replication. To see a list of your clusters running the redis engine, in the left navigation pane, choose redis. Just make sure that you have unblocked the zip file. May 10, 2019 a module that exports all available redis commands and their supported redis versions. Alternatively, we can use the following command to download as well. Cluster getkeysinslot slot count return local key names in the specified hash slot cluster info provides info about redis cluster node state. The telnet command is used to communicate with another host using the telnet protocol. Install redis in debian using the apt package manager. When you run command from cli redis dont uses default database. You can use these commands to manage cluster instances. Redis can be installed and run as a windows service using the following commands. Basic redis commands cheat sheet brian nelson ramblings.
A module that exports all available redis commands and their supported redis versions. Redis commands quick start alibaba cloud documentation center. Tab complete redis commands and key names from the comandline interface. A shell script has been designed which has the features of automatic telnet and executes run commands for other machines, thereby ending the session of telnet without any kind of interaction from the user. Following example explains how we can start redis client.
Although they are both easy to use and offer high performance, there are important differences to consider when choosing an engine. To install redis on our local machines, we can download the latest available binaries. Using the command line to check redis health inovex blog. If telnet is invoked without the host argument, it enters command mode, indicated by its prompt telnet. The pop3 post office protocol version 3 is an applicationlayer internet standard protocol used by local email clients to retrieve email from a remote server over a tcpip connection. The advantage of rediscli is that you have a help interface and command line history. Memcached is designed for simplicity while redis offers a rich set of features that make it effective for a wide range of use cases. If youre using a test cache with the unsecure nonssl port, run redis cli. Home commands clients documentation community download modules support redis commands clients documentation community download. Redis replication is a very simple to use and configure masterslave replication that allows slave redis servers to be exact copies of master servers.
Mar 24, 2017 the telnet command is used to communicate with another host using the telnet protocol. Redis is an open source keyvalue store that functions as a data structure server. We will simply use sudo apt install command in debian. Als u het opdracht regel programma wilt uitvoeren op een ander platform, downloadt u azurecache voor redis you. Retrieve email from a pop3 server using the command. Jun 05, 2019 now, if you need to use redis from php application, you also need to install redis php extension on your ubuntu system. More detailed information of redis use cases like publishersubscriber systems, fraud detection, leaderboard and data ingestion, etc. You can run telnet without parameters to enter the telnet context, indicated by the telnet prompt microsoft telnet.
How to use rediscli with azure cache for redis microsoft docs. We will now discuss some of the useful redis cli commands. Its good to get reports, but its odd that what i get is usually about things like lua sandbox escaping, insecure temporary file creation, and similar issues, in a software which is designed as we explain in our security page here. The symbolic names of the telnet options follow the definitions in arpa telnet. Just to verify that the redis was running correctly i verified that i can connect locally via the command line on the guest machine to redis using port 6379 telnet localhost 6379 and successfully ran commands against it. On the main window, press the button labelled connect to redis server connect to a local or public redisserver. The redisserver command is a command line to launch a redis server.
It is possible to extend command status to check more resources, pls. Redis client is available in redis package, which we have installed earlier. The development of redis is sponsored by redis labs today. This is super simple and can be done via the command line. Redis is an opensource, networked, inmemory, keyvalue data store with optional durability. A guide to fully understanding redis dev community. Now, if you need to use redis from php application, you also need to install redis php extension on your ubuntu system.
Rediscli gebruiken met azure cache voor redis microsoft docs. How to get rediscli without installing redis server even on. Use telnet to connect to the computer running the telnet server service at telnet telnet telnet. Furthermore, it is possible to extend telnet commands, pls. Grant access to your cluster or replication group you launched your cluster into ec2vpc. Err bad lua script for redis cluster, all the keys that the script uses should be passed using the keys array\r\n. The command for connecting to the cluster via the cli is shown below. Oct 16, 2017 you can run telnet without parameters to enter the telnet context, indicated by the telnet prompt microsoft telnet. On the main window, press the button labelled connect to redis server. In the list of clusters, expand the cluster you want to authorize access to by choosing the box to the left of the cluster name.
In addition, it provides symbolic constants for the protocol characters see below, and for the telnet options. We dont have to use curl or wget command to download it. Now that you know how to generate some simple stats about a redis server, lets check the latency of redis commands coming in. First thing to know is that you can use telnet usually on default port 6397 telnet localhost 6397 or the redis cli client rediscli to connect to redis.
1408 559 1100 431 473 1356 473 682 398 923 394 889 980 506 1344 1418 109 895 937 1346 401 337 1169 1065 1253 701 527 1234 373 113 812 566 714 681 104 309 1167 1042 1132